In a surprising turn of events, the Abbotsholme boarding school, which was on the brink of closure, has been given a new lease of life. A School in Crisis
The Abbotsholme community found itself in a dire situation when teachers were left unpaid for months. The Role of Leadership
Charlotte Molloy's leadership has been pivotal in this crisis. Her ability to negotiate and secure financial backing from the owners, Syd Phillimore and Jamie Buchanan, demonstrates her skill and determination.
